How could Reeves get her daughters back to Vermont — without dashing their gymnastic aspirations? By then, Regal had outgrown its space, and Reeves started searching for land to build a new facility. Knowing exactly what she wanted, she sat down with an architect, and within an hour they had sketched out her entire plan. It included the stone castle, a play village, a state-of-the-art preschool with science center, the bistro and many other amenities. “If it was going to be ‘Regal,’ it had to be really regal,” Reeves says, “from the crystal chandeliers and fireplaces in the birthday rooms to going out and getting the best possible coach.” The result is the new, 10,000-plus square-foot gym in Essex. The fivestar energy-rated building has 12 skylights with GPS tracking devices that rotate to capture sunlight. Reeves won’t reveal how much the entire facility cost, except to say that she and her husband “pretty much sold everything we own before a bank would even look at us.” That included the couple’s 8000 square-foot mansion in Connecticut. The preschool is licensed for 30 kids, but Reeves won’t accept more than 24 to “maintain the experience.” Every child studies at least one foreign language, be it French, Spanish or Japanese, and all the food is local and organic. Reeves plans to install an indoor video camera so parents can watch their children via the internet using a password-protected access code. “I believe in my program so much that I have no problem ... having a camera in the corner that lets parents access their children during the day,” she says.
On weekends, Regal now hosts as many as 10 two-hour birthday parties, providing parents with a one-price party package that includes “everything but the cake”: goodie bags, art projects, organic juices, coffee for the parents, full run of the kid village and, of course, plenty of gymnastics. “Where else can you have a party in a real stone castle?” Reeves asks rhetorically. The centerpiece of the birthday area is as lavish as it gets. And there’s nary a paper napkin or plate in sight. Isn’t she worried about kids breaking her dishes? “Eh, who cares?” she says, with a shrug. The royal treatment doesn’t come cheap: A two-hour party costs $300 for eight kids and $10 for each additional child. In September, Meghan Stockamore of Colchester spent $380 on a Regal birthday party for her 7-year-old daughter, Avery. The mother of two said it was a bit more “programmed” than Avery’s previous birthday parties at the former, more “free-for-all” Regal gym in Winooski. But she didn’t regret the investment. “The kids seemed to enjoy it,” says Stockamore. It’s “a great facility, so I’ll give them props.” Adults who bring kids to Regal’s classes seem to share that sentiment; the gym offers classes for both children and adults, ranging from beginner hip-hop to ballroom dancing.
